Contract Clauses for Solicitation 47QSMD20R0001 Refresh Number 19 Contract Number: GS -07F -0031W <br />"Free Trade Agreement country end product" means an article that - <br />(1) Is wholly the growth, product, or manufacture of a Free Trade Agreement (FTA) <br />country; or <br />(2) In the case of an article that consists in whole or in part of materials from <br />another country, has been substantially transformed in an FTA country into a new <br />and different article of commerce with a name, character, or use distinct from that <br />of the article or articles from which it was transformed. The term refers to a product <br />offered for purchase under a supply contract, but for purposes of calculating the <br />value of the end product includes services (except transportation services) <br />incidental to the article, provided that the value of those incidental services does not <br />exceed that of the article itself. <br />"Least developed country end product" means an article that - <br />(1) Is wholly the growth, product, or manufacture of a least developed country; or <br />(2) In the case of an article that consists in whole or in part of materials from <br />another country, has been substantially transformed in a least developed country <br />into a new and different article of commerce with a name, character, or use distinct <br />from that of the article or articles from which it was transformed. The term refers to <br />a product offered for purchase under a supply contract, but for purposes of <br />calculating the value of the end product, includes services (except transportation <br />services) incidental to the article, provided that the value of those incidental <br />services does not exceed that of the article itself. <br />"United States" means the 50 States, the District of Columbia, and outlying areas. <br />"U.S.-made end product" means an article that is mined, produced, or manufactured in the United <br />States or that is substantially transformed in the United States into a new and different article of <br />commerce with a name, character, or use distinct from that of the article or articles from which it <br />was transformed. <br />"WTO GPA country end product" means an article that - <br />(1) Is wholly the growth, product, or manufacture of a WTO GPA country; or <br />(2) In the case of an article that consists in whole or in part of materials from <br />another country, has been substantially transformed in a WTO GPA country into a <br />new and different article of commerce with a name, character, or use distinct from <br />that of the article or articles from which it was transformed. The term refers to a <br />product offered for purchase under a supply contract, but for purposes of <br />calculating the value of the end product includes services, (except transportation <br />services) incidental to the article, provided that the value of those incidental <br />services does not exceed that of the article itself. <br />(b) Delivery of end products. The Contracting Officer has determined that the WTO GPA and FTAs <br />apply to this acquisition. Unless otherwise specified, these trade agreements apply to all items in the <br />Schedule.
